The Radeon HD 6850 is manufactured by AMD. It was released in October 21 2010. It features the TeraScale 2 architecture. It has 960 shading units. The thermal design power (TDP) is 127W. Manufactured using 40 nm process technology. G3D Mark benchmark score: 1,938 points. Launch price was $179.

The Radeon Pro WX 4130 is manufactured by AMD. It was released in March 1 2017. It features the GCN 4.0 architecture. The core clock ranges from 1002 MHz to 1053 MHz. It has 640 shading units. The thermal design power (TDP) is 50W. Manufactured using 14 nm process technology. G3D Mark benchmark score: 1,890 points.

Graphics Performance

The Radeon HD 6850 scores 1,938 and the Radeon Pro WX 4130 reaches 1,890 in the G3D Mark benchmark — just a 2.5% difference, making them near-identical in rasterization performance. The Radeon HD 6850 is built on TeraScale 2 while the Radeon Pro WX 4130 uses GCN 4.0, both on 40 nm vs 14 nm. Shader units: 960 (Radeon HD 6850) vs 640 (Radeon Pro WX 4130). Raw compute: 1.488 TFLOPS (Radeon HD 6850) vs 1.348 TFLOPS (Radeon Pro WX 4130).

Video Memory (VRAM)

The Radeon HD 6850 has 1 GB of VRAM, while the Radeon Pro WX 4130 carries 4 GB. Radeon Pro WX 4130 gives you 300% more memory capacity, which matters more once you move into heavier textures, mods, or higher resolutions. Memory bus width is 128-bit on the Radeon HD 6850 and 64-bit on the Radeon Pro WX 4130. L2 Cache: 0.5 MB (Radeon HD 6850) vs 1 MB (Radeon Pro WX 4130) — the Radeon Pro WX 4130 has significantly larger on-die cache to reduce VRAM reliance.

Power & Dimensions

The Radeon HD 6850 draws 127W versus the Radeon Pro WX 4130's 50W — a 87% difference. The Radeon Pro WX 4130 is more power-efficient. Recommended PSU: 500W (Radeon HD 6850) vs 350W (Radeon Pro WX 4130). Power connectors: 2x 6-pin vs PCIe-powered.

Value Analysis

At launch, the Radeon HD 6850 came in at $179, while the Radeon Pro WX 4130 launched at $300. On MSRP, Radeon HD 6850 was 40.3% cheaper ($121 less). Performance per dollar on MSRP (G3D Mark / MSRP): 10.8 (Radeon HD 6850) vs 6.3 (Radeon Pro WX 4130) — the Radeon HD 6850 offers 71.4% better value. The newer card here is Radeon Pro WX 4130 (2017 vs 2010).
